零售店测试软件开发:Delphi控件源码解析

版权申诉
0 下载量 126 浏览量 更新于2024-11-16 收藏 1022KB RAR 举报
资源摘要信息:"零售行业测试软件Delphi控件源码" Delphi是一种强大的编程语言和开发环境,它广泛应用于Windows平台的应用程序开发,特别适合于快速构建具有丰富用户界面的应用程序。在零售行业,Delphi的使用可以极大地简化软件开发流程,并提高软件质量。本文将围绕标题“retail.rar_Delphi控件源码_Delphi”和描述“retail store testing software develop in delphi”以及标签“Delphi控件源码 Delphi”展开,详细介绍Delphi在零售行业测试软件开发中的应用,以及相关的知识点。 1. Delphi编程语言简介 Delphi是Embarcadero公司推出的一款集成开发环境(IDE),主要用于快速应用开发。它的基础是Object Pascal语言,这是一种强类型、面向对象的语言。Delphi使用VCL(Visual Component Library)框架,为开发者提供了丰富的可视组件库,使得开发人员可以轻松地通过拖放组件来构建用户界面。 2. 零售行业测试软件的开发需求 零售行业由于其特殊的业务流程和需求,对软件系统提出了以下要求: - 用户界面友好,操作简便,易于上手; - 高效的数据库操作能力,用于处理大量商品和交易信息; - 强大的报表生成功能,便于管理层分析销售数据; - 灵活的业务逻辑处理,以适应不同零售业态的变化; - 系统稳定性和数据安全性,保证交易记录的准确性和完整性。 3. Delphi控件源码的应用 在开发零售行业测试软件时,Delphi控件源码发挥了重要作用。Delphi提供了多种控件,可以用于不同的功能模块,例如: - TButton控件用于创建按钮,响应用户的点击事件; - TDBGrid控件用于展示数据库中的表格数据; - TMediaPlayer控件用于处理多媒体播放,例如在软件中嵌入视频教程; - TBarCode控件用于生成和扫描条形码; - TChart控件用于创建各种统计图表,便于数据分析和可视化。 4. Delphi控件源码的实际应用案例分析 以一个零售店铺的销售记录系统为例,Delphi控件源码可以用来实现以下功能: - 使用TDBGrid控件显示销售记录,并实现排序和过滤功能; - 利用TButton控件创建“新增销售”、“打印小票”等操作按钮; - 使用TMediaPlayer控件为用户提供产品介绍视频; - 通过TBarCode控件为每个商品生成唯一的条形码,并支持扫描条码快速检索商品信息; - 应用TChart控件展示每日、每周或每月的销售趋势图。 5. Delphi控件源码的优化和维护 在开发和部署Delphi控件源码的过程中,开发者需要注意代码的优化和维护。优化工作包括: - 对控件进行封装,提高代码的复用性; - 利用事件驱动编程,减少不必要的资源消耗; - 采用合理的数据结构和算法,提升程序运行效率; - 对控件进行单元测试,确保其稳定性和可靠性。 维护工作则涉及到: - 定期更新Delphi环境和相关控件库,以利用新版本提供的新功能和性能改进; - 收集用户反馈,针对常见问题进行修正; - 提供控件的扩展接口,以满足未来可能的业务变更需求。 6. 结语 Delphi作为一款成熟的应用程序开发工具,其强大的控件资源和高效的开发效率使其在零售行业的测试软件开发中占有一席之地。通过对Delphi控件源码的深入理解和应用,开发者可以快速构建出稳定、高效、友好的零售行业测试软件,从而提高企业的运营效率和市场竞争力。